ZIP Code 87016 is associated with the U.S. city Estancia in New Mexico (Torrance County). The current population estimate for the ZIP Code is 3,184. In this New Mexico region, an estimated 16.4% have a bachelor's degree or higher, while the per capita income comes in at about $22,552. The median household income is at $35,383, while an estimated 5% of the population in this ZIP is living below the poverty line. The median age in ZIP Code 87016 is approximately 44.0 years, and 31.7% of the region's residents are aged 62 years and older.

Income in ZIP Code 87016

The median household income in ZIP Code 87016 is $35,383, while the region's mean household income is $51,075. Breaking income down further, per capita income in the region is $22,552. The per capita income in ZIP Code 87016 of $22,552 is approximately 17.18% less than the per capita income in the U.S. overall of $27,230. An estimated 4.8% of the population is living below the poverty line in this region. This rate is approximately 49.47% lower than the overall poverty rate in the U.S. of 9.5%. Regarding household income, approximately 23.8% of the population in 87016 earn $15,000 to $24,999 per year, while an estimated 18.5% earn $50,000 to $74,999 per year, and 1.2% of 87016 residents earn $150,000 to $199,999 per year.

Age Breakdown in ZIP Code 87016

Residents of ZIP Code 87016 are older than average. The median age of 44.0 years in ZIP Code 87016 is approximately 15.49% higher than the overall median age in the U.S. of 38.1 years. About 77.8% of residents are aged 18 years and older, and 31.7% of residents are 62 years and over. Approximately 16.5% of the population in 87016 falls in the age group 65 to 74 years, while an estimated 13.2% are aged 75 to 84 years. On the low end of the scale, 1.4% of 87016 residents are aged 85 years and over.

Jobs Breakdown in ZIP Code 87016

In 87016, 30.8% of the population is in the labor force. Recent estimates place 9.6% as working from home, while the total labor force in the region has a mean travel to time to work of 42.2 minutes. Approximately 24.5% of the employed population 16 years and over in 87016 work in construction, while an estimated 19.0% work in agriculture, forestry, fishing and hunting, and mining. On the lower end of the scale, just 0.0% of 87016 workers 16 years and over work in information.

Language Breakdown in ZIP Code 87016

In ZIP Code 87016, 70.3% of the population lists "English only" as the language spoken in home, while 29.2% of lists Spanish. Additionally, Asian and Pacific Islander languages are spoken in 0.3% of homes, and other Indo-European languages are spoken in 0.0% of homes. Lastly, 0.2% of homes list "other languages" as spoken in the home. All percentages referenced are for the population 5 years and older in this Torrance County region.
